On Oct. 6, students from the Bossa Nova Chorale entertained visitors at the Museum of Art | Fort Lauderdale with a performance titled Africa Alive! A Concert of World Music. The concert was presented in conjunction with the museum’s current exhibition, Associations & Inspiration: The CoBrA Movement and the Arts of Africa and New Guinea.

Students in the Farquhar College of Arts and Sciences comprise the Bossa Nova Chorale, which performed music from Australian composer Stephen Leek; selections from West and South African traditions; and popular conceptions of African music, such as Toto’s “Africa.” The chorale performs under the direction of Jennifer Donelson, D.M.A., assistant professor in the college.

The Bossa Nova Chorale will perform holiday classics in the college’s upcoming Premier Series production, PEACE: A Holiday Concert, presented at NSU on Friday, Dec. 2.
